Why Blue Note?

In music, a blue note is a note that cannot be written, only felt. It is entirely expressive, always moving and always shaped by the context of the music and the musician. No one blue note—just like no one human experience—is the same. And, like grief, the blue note does not last forever, even if we return to it over and over. It will transform and there will be new notes, original melodies, and special harmonies.
